Saving up for a down payment and covering closing costs is frequently a BIG barrier to becoming a home owner. We offer purchase assistance for these expenses and can even help you pay for improvements that your new home may need.
Once you know you’re ready to buy (and our home buyer ed classes can help you assess that), it’s time to look into financing arrangements.
Depending on your income, you may qualify for a grant or low interest loan to pay for down payment and closing costs, lowering your monthly payment by $130 a month or more! Sound good? Read on!
We’ll help you every step of the way. For example, we can:
• check your credit to make sure you’re ready
• help you fix problems that are holding you back
• pre-qualify you so you know what you can afford
• help you analyze the pros and cons of different mortgages
• work with your lender and realtor to close a deal
• provide advice on the house you’re buying
